Career path

Career Opportunities in UK IoT Predictive Maintenance for Smart Electronics

Role Description
IoT Predictive Maintenance Engineer Develops and implements predictive maintenance strategies using IoT sensors and data analytics for smart electronics, ensuring optimal equipment uptime and reducing operational costs. High demand for this emerging role.
Data Scientist (IoT Predictive Maintenance) Analyzes large datasets from IoT devices to build predictive models, identifying potential equipment failures and optimizing maintenance schedules. Requires strong programming & statistical modeling skills.
IoT Software Engineer (Smart Electronics) Designs, develops, and maintains software applications for IoT devices used in predictive maintenance solutions. Expertise in embedded systems and cloud platforms crucial.
AI/ML Specialist (Predictive Maintenance) Develops and deploys machine learning algorithms for predictive maintenance, leveraging advanced AI techniques to improve accuracy and efficiency. Focuses on model optimization and deployment.
